4.6L ( L37 ) ( LD8 ) Engine Coolant Leak - cylinderhead plug

Subject: 4.6L (L37) (LD8) Engine Coolant Leak

Models:.



When servicing the vehicle with the VIN you entered, the following diagnosis might be helpful if the vehicle exhibits the described symptoms.

Condition/Concern:

4.6L (L37) (LD8) Engine coolant leak.

Recommendation/Instructions:

When checking for an engine coolant leak to be sure to check at the ends of both cylinder heads for a possible cup plug leaking. Now that you have verified that the cup plug is the source of the leak, your repair should consist of installing two sealer pellets in the cooling system and then evaluate if the leak is stopped.
